Your Circadian Rhythm — and Why It Controls Everything
Understanding your body's internal clock is the key to understanding why transdermal melatonin works better than a pill — and why consistent timing matters more than dose size.
Your circadian rhythm is your body's internal 24-hour biological clock — governed by the suprachiasmatic nucleus (SCN) in the hypothalamus. It controls when you feel alert, when you feel sleepy, body temperature, cortisol release, and crucially, melatonin production. When it's aligned, sleep comes naturally. When it's disrupted, everything from mood to metabolism is affected.
In a healthy, undisrupted rhythm the pineal gland begins releasing melatonin around 9–10pm as light fades. Levels rise gradually, peak between 2–3am, then taper off before dawn. This gradual curve — not a sudden spike — is what signals deep, restorative sleep.
A standard 5–10mg oral tablet floods the bloodstream with melatonin within 30–60 minutes — creating a concentration spike 10–20x higher than the body's natural peak. This overwhelms melatonin receptors, causing rapid receptor desensitization. The result: you fall asleep fast but wake groggy.
Transdermal delivery releases melatonin slowly and steadily over 8–12 hours — closely mimicking the body's natural overnight melatonin curve. Instead of a spike that overwhelms receptors, the patch delivers a consistent low-level signal that supports the circadian rhythm. The result is smoother sleep onset, better sleep continuity, and a wake-up that feels natural — not forced.

Active Ingredients at a Glance
What's Inside Every Patch
Seven plant-derived, transparently dosed actives — each with a distinct role in the sleep formula. No synthetic sedatives. No habit-forming compounds.
One of the most widely studied herbal sleep aids. Valerian root interacts with GABA receptors in the brain, promoting a calming effect on the nervous system. Traditionally used for centuries to reduce time-to-sleep and improve sleep quality without the dependency risks of pharmaceutical sedatives.
Magnesium Beta-Hydroxybutyrate is among the most bioavailable forms of magnesium — an essential mineral involved in over 300 enzymatic reactions including muscle relaxation and sleep quality. Magnesium deficiency is one of the most common contributors to poor sleep.
The Ayurvedic adaptogen best known for regulating cortisol — the body's primary tension hormone. Elevated cortisol at night is a leading cause of difficulty falling and staying asleep. Ashwagandha helps quiet the hormonal noise that keeps the mind active, supporting a transition into rest without sedation.
An essential amino acid and the precursor to both serotonin and melatonin in the body's natural sleep pathway. L-Tryptophan supports mood stabilization and helps prime the brain's chemistry for sleep onset. Works in sequence with Melatonin — Tryptophan supports the upstream pathway while Melatonin delivers the signal directly.
One of the most well-researched aromatherapeutic sleep aids. Lavender activates the parasympathetic nervous system — the body's 'rest and digest' mode. In the formula it adds a sensory calming layer and acts as a skin permeation enhancer, helping other actives cross the skin barrier more efficiently.
Coenzyme Q10 supports cellular energy production and acts as a potent antioxidant. During sleep the body undergoes cellular repair — CoQ10 supports this recovery process at the tissue level, complementing the sleep-inducing ingredients with a cellular wellness foundation.
